This document explains how VetPulse stores, processes, secures, and deletes customer data.

1. Data Storage

  • Customer data is stored in secure cloud infrastructure.
  • Primary storage and backups are located in Australia (or the region specified in your agreement).
  • Stored data includes rosters, shifts, timesheets, staff details, and configuration settings.

2. Backups

  • Automated backups occur regularly.
  • Backups are encrypted and stored separately from primary systems.
  • Backups are retained for a defined period to support recovery.

3. Data Security

  • Data is encrypted in transit using HTTPS/TLS.
  • Data is encrypted at rest.
  • Access is restricted to authorised VetPulse personnel.
  • Access is logged and monitored.
  • Security patches and updates are applied regularly.

4. Data Access

  • VetPulse personnel may access data only when required for support or maintenance.
  • All access is logged and controlled through role-based permissions.

5. Data Retention and Deletion

  • Data is retained while your clinic uses VetPulse.
  • After cancellation, data is retained for a reasonable period unless deletion is requested.
  • Permanent deletion is performed securely and irreversibly.

6. Incident Response

  • VetPulse investigates all data incidents promptly.
  • Affected customers are notified if their data is impacted.
  • VetPulse complies with the Notifiable Data Breaches (NDB) scheme.

7. Integrations and Third Parties

  • Data may be shared with third-party providers only when required to operate the service.
  • All third parties must meet security and privacy standards.
  • Data is never shared with advertisers.
